Give Guidance About At-Home Tests for Respiratory Viruses
Winter will bring lots of questions about at-home tests for COVID-19, influenza, and respiratory syncytial virus (RSV).
Recommend testing for exposed patients or those with symptoms (fever, chills, cough, etc)...especially if it affects the treatment plan.
COVID-19. There are about 40 authorized OTC at-home tests available...but there’s not a “best” test. And any of these appears to detect variants, including EG.5 (“Eris”) and BA.2.86 (“Pirola”).
